Bachelor of Arts (BA) Social Science Eligibility & Fee Structure

  • Years 3 Years
  • Type Course Under Graduate
  • stream Arts
  • Delivery Mode
BA Social Science eligibility usually requires 10+2 or equivalent. Fees vary widely, averaging $1,000 to $10,000 globally and INR 20,000 to INR 2,00,000 in India. Specifics depend on the institution's location, reputation, and facilities. Verify details with the respective universities.

Eligibility Criteria for Bachelor of Arts (BA) in Social Science:

Eligibility criteria for a Bachelor of Arts (BA) in Social Science typically require candidates to have completed their secondary education (12 years of schooling) or an equivalent qualification with a strong academic record. Additionally, universities may specify certain subject prerequisites, and some may require a minimum grade in subjects relevant to the social sciences.

  1. Educational Qualifications: Prospective students interested in pursuing a Bachelor of Arts (BA) in Social Science typically need to have completed their 10+2 or equivalent examination from a recognized board or educational institution.

  2. Minimum Aggregate Score: Many universities and colleges set a minimum aggregate score requirement for admission. The specific percentage may vary, so applicants should check the eligibility criteria of the institution they are interested in.

  3. Subject Requirements: While specific subject requirements can vary, having a background in social sciences, humanities, or related subjects may be advantageous. Some institutions may also consider candidates with a general arts or science background.

  4. Entrance Examinations: Certain universities may conduct entrance examinations to assess the aptitude and general knowledge of candidates. The format and content of these exams can vary, and candidates should prepare accordingly.

  5. Interviews or Personal Statements: In addition to academic qualifications, some institutions may conduct interviews or require applicants to submit personal statements. This allows them to assess the candidate's motivations, interests, and suitability for the program.

  6. Age Limit: Some universities may have age restrictions for undergraduate programs. Candidates should check whether there is any maximum age limit set by the institution they are applying.

Fee Structure for Bachelor of Arts (BA) in Social Science:

The fee structure for a Bachelor of Arts (BA) in Social Science in India varies across universities and colleges. On average, the annual tuition fees for this program range from INR 10,000 to INR 50,000 at government-funded institutions, while private institutions may have higher fees, often ranging from INR 20,000 to INR 2,00,000 or more per year.

  1. Tuition Fees: Tuition fees constitute the primary component of the fee structure, covering the cost of academic instruction. The amount can vary based on whether the institution is public or private, and its location.

  2. Registration and Admission Fees: One-time fees paid at the time of admission, including charges for administrative expenses, registration, and the issuance of identity cards.

  3. Examination Fees: Fees associated with examinations, including the cost of conducting exams, evaluating answer sheets, and issuing results.

  4. Library and Resource Fees: Charges for access to the library, study materials, and online resources that support the academic curriculum.

  5. Field Trips and Practical Training Fees: Some social science programs include field trips, site visits, or practical training components. Fees associated with these experiences may be part of the overall structure.

  6. Accommodation Fees (if applicable): For students opting for on-campus housing, additional fees for accommodation, utilities, and related facilities may be applicable.

  7. Miscellaneous Fees: Various other fees may be included, such as fees for extracurricular activities, sports facilities, or student services. These fees enhance the overall student experience.

  8. Scholarships and Financial Aid: Many universities offer scholarships and financial aid programs to support deserving students. Eligible students should inquire about these opportunities and apply accordingly.
